Job overview

****INTERNAL APPLICANTS ONLY****

This is an exciting opportunity for an Assistant Medical Secretary to join the Trauma and Orthopaedic department within the Head, Neck and Orthopaedic Directorate.

The post is a full time permanent position

We need someone who enjoys a challenge and is used to working in a busy environment. You must be able to work on your own initiative and have excellent prioritisation, organisational and interpersonal skills.

Main duties of the job

The successful candidate will require excellent organisational skills, demonstrate the ability to work independently and as part of a time, using their own initiative and be will to be adaptable and flexible to meet the needs of the service.

Previous experience Typing / Administration in a  Healthcare environment is desirable but not essential.
